Product Description
I love that knitting can create such gorgeous textures. And when I can find multiple textures that combine so effortlessly, it's a great thing!
This eternity scarf's generous width allows you to experience knitting three different textured stitch patterns that will then display beautifully when worn.
It starts with a Leaf lace panel that you work from end to end. Stitches are picked up along one of the long edges to work a very simple textured stitch as the middle layer. A few rows of Seed stitch as the top layer combats any curling and gives the scarf a neat finish.
Worked up in a soft (yet sturdy!) alpaca and wool blend in a neutral color, this scarf is sure to be a fabulous, timeless, wear-with-everything accessory.
